Swine Flu

What is swine flu?
Is a disease of the respiratory tract and affects pigs, and the result of the first type of influenza virus, and influenza in pigs throughout the year. The common type of which is called "HP 1 The 1" H1N1, and a sophisticated new virus of this type, which is transmitted to humans. Movement of people Working in the field of pig-raising and sponsorship are the most vulnerable to the disease.
Swine influenza viruses infect humans when communication occurs between people and infected pigs. Infections are also transmitted when contaminated objects from people to pigs.
Pigs can be infected humans or avian influenza virus. believed to be transmissible between humans occur in the same way seasonal influenza by touching something that the influenza viruses and then touching their mouth or nose through coughing and sneezing.

- What are the symptoms of swine flu?
The symptoms of swine flu infection are the same as the regular flu symptoms:
*high temperatures in HIV-infected.
*incidence of sleep.
*vomiting and diarrhea.

*lack of appetite.
*cough and runny nose.
*sore throat.
*nauseahuman infection.
Farmers and those with communicate and contact with pigs must use the nose and mouth masks to prevent infection. farmers adviced to receive the vaccine against swine influenza Prevention of transmission between humans.
Procedures reduced the likelihood of the following transmission among humans:
1. Wash your hands with soap and water several times a day.
2. Avoid approaching the person with the disease.
3. The need to cover the nose and mouth when coughing with paper handkerchiefs.
4. The importance of using masks on the nose and mouth to prevent the spread of the virus.
5. Avoid touching the eye or nose in case of contamination of the hands to prevent the spread of germs.
6. If you have you or a family member of the symptoms of flu-like symptoms inform your physician that you have pigs, may be sick of influenza.
• diagnosis must quickly take a sample from the nose or throat to determine whether you are infected with swine flu.
Wash your hands after touching surfaces are constantly.

High Temperature In Children

We were all high temperature, whether young or old, and many of us soon to see the doctor or specialist pharmacy to buy antipyrine and also a lot faster to use cold compresses to reduce them.
So i will mention temperature in children causes and appropriate recommendations and treatment.
1 - What is temperature?
Temperature is an immune reaction of the body to fight viral or bacterial infection, a phenomenon that is very normal, and appear frequently in children and is considered normal if the temperature ranged from 36.
2 - How can we determine temperature?
Always the body temperature of children change by his surroundings,his activity and the quality of diet in this case, the temperature within reasonable limits, but if the temperature exceeded 38 degrees Celsius, the heat would be a case of fever.
3 - How to measure temperature?
*Using the oral thermometer (oral).
*under the axilla (under arm).
* anal (rectal).
*and can be used the tape on the forehead, which shows the temperature change color on the tape.

4 - Is the temperature associated with other symptoms?
Yes,it have associated with the child's crying, vomiting, diarrhea or abdominal pain or even be a
5 - What are the underlying causes of the high temperatures in children?
Temperature rise may result of:
*Teething.
*vaccination in children which is very normal.
*Inflammation of the ear.
*Inflammation of the throat and tonsils, throat and nose.
*Inflammation in the stomach and intestines.
*Inflammation of the bronchi.
*Urinary tract infection.
6 - What are the tips and treatments?
First:if your child's temperature rose abnormally you must visit the doctor by the age of the patient with the care of non-use of antipyrine randomly.you can also use cold water compresses to alleviate the heat.
Second:don't not cover the child and warmed when the case goes chills. Thirdly:if the child temperature exceeded of 40 degrees or you note contraction in the neck and the color of the child becomes gray,abnormal breathing, never, do not hesitate to consult a physician.
This is critical and requires specialists have suspected the situation of the meninges.
7-Treatment:
*doctor describes antipyrine each appropriate age,for example:diclofinak, paracetamol and ibuprofen and are available in the form of syrub or suppositories or tablets.but beware of the use of anal suppositories if your child suffers from diarrhea because it increase this case.
*It is recommend antibiotics for all children, depending on the type of inflammation and the causative organisms are many and varied, including amoxicillin and provide Aclaritrohmeysin and Alarthuromaysin and Alaztrohmeysin Siforiksim and cephalosporins and a lot of these antibiotics.
*Children may be given Valium anally in case of high temperatures associated with high- contraction.
8-In any case, under any circumstances, whatever the cause of the temperature must be careful not to occur in children of drought (dehydration) and continuing given fluids and oral rehydration solutions.

Breastfeeding

Breast Feeding:is a physiological and primitve process,god deposited in humans and many animals.but in humans it is of aparticular importance,which needs a special attention.From here we can see that we have the right to call in the process of art.with all meaning of the word.
General advice:

• breastfeeding strengthens the close relationship between mother and infant.
• must not give the child after the birth a foreign affairs of liquids, such as: water, glucose, tea, mint, and other .. ;is presented to the infection, and makes him feel full, not suckle from the mother, and therefore generate less breast milk.
• breast milk alone is sufficient for the child until the age of 6 months ago.
• Meals begin to add up after about the age of 6 months while continuing to breastfeeding until the age of two years or more.\
• feeding from the bottle - even if it were a one-time - make the child hates breastfeeding again.

•feeding from the bottle makes children particularly vulnerable to infectious diseases.

•feeding from the bottle cost a lot of effort and money.

• to separate the child from his mother during sleep, and non-breastfeeding at night reduces the generation of breast milk.

Do breastfeeding changes lightness and strength of the body of nursing women?

Some fear that the beautiful nursing breastfeeding affect the strength of their bodies slim, if causing an increase in weight, or the large and convexity in the abdomen, or looseness and limpness of the breast ... etc. ... In order to assure all of them we say: the opposite is true, natural breastfeeding causes uterine contraction and stop the bleeding, and return it to normal size, and thus the size of the abdomen become less visibility. As well as the breastfeeding burn the fat accumulation in the body of women in the last days of pregnancy, and this in turn leads to thinner women.

As for the strength of the impact of breastfeeding on the breasts, it can be no condition to hear the continuing nursing medical advice and use of appropriate medical carriers breasts Fitted Brassiere.

What are the real barriers to breastfeeding?

Reminded us that nursing mothers can stop breastfeeding temporarily if it is to deal with certain drugs or foods that have an impact negatively on the baby, the real barriers to breastfeeding a child of a mother is almost rare, such as: *Bacterial blood poisoning,

*Septicemia, *poisoning pregnancy Eclampsia,
*severe kidney infection Nephritis,

*acute and severe bleeding Proffuse Hemorrhage,

*malaria Malaria,*typhoid fever,

*Typhoid Fever, *Tuberculosis effective Active TB,

*breast cancer, *Breast Cancer, *Drug Addiction Drug Abuse,

*madness Sever Neurosis.

One of the most important benefits and advantages of breast milk:

1. The benefits and advantages to the mother:

o help breastfeeding on the pace of the return of the normal size of the uterus prior to pregnancy and childbirth. Also help prevent the occurrence of bleeding after childbirth.

o is a natural way to prevent pregnancy. Can rely on breastfeeding as a way to prevent pregnancy during the first six months after the birth side of the availability of two factors.

2. The benefits and advantages of the child:
o Mother's milk is available at any time, a fresh, sterile, temperature appropriate for the child.
o is where all the food elements required for the child such as:

 protein: mother's milk contains a type of protein is easy digestion of the child.
 fat: contains the core of the fat and skin and hair growth in the brain.

 carbohydrates: contains the sugar lactose.Lactose files necessary for good absorption of calcium and phosphorus and iron, as well as essential for the growth of the brain.

Breastmilk also contains a further growth of the brain Brain Growth Factor.

 Children are protected, where the incidence of infections containing more immune factors, interferon, which is a natural anti-virus, antibodies to the virus, antibodies to the measles. Also protected from an allergy.

 Scientific studies have shown that breastfeeding reduces the chances of a child of many diseases in the future, such as diabetes, heart disease, allergies chest, obesity.

3. Benefits for mother and child together: Breastfeeding is a strong correlation between the mother and the child, the child will grow with self stability.
